If your son is not experiencing a fever, there is no need to worry at this moment. It is recommended to focus on nasal hygiene techniques to help reduce mucus in his throat. If his symptoms change or worsen, it is advised to follow current guidelines for COVID-19, such as checking symptoms, calling the appropriate hotline for advice, and practicing good hygiene measures to prevent spreading the virus. Remember to stay calm, as serious complications of the coronavirus are rare, and the main goal is to avoid infecting others and control the pandemic.
